Okay so I got my Legacy Thunder Megazord today. This was my second legacy zord that I got the first was the tigerzord.
The Good All the paint is nice and crisp when all zords are together. Only the lion has die cast in the feet which makes it the heavy piece. The phoenix is the light one out of the five of them. The red dragon warrior mode looks like a nice stand alone piece. The Bad The red dragon keeps falling down when laying it out. It feel very loose and it hard to get it to stay in one pose. When putting it together in thunder megazord mode the top is very heavy and it leans forward. Which means it won't stand up straight at all. Putting the arms on the red warrior makes it top heavy like I said the lion has a lot of die cast in it. The legs feel loose when in thunder megazord mode and when you try to take it apart it gets stuck inside. This cause me to worry that it might break. After being very disappoint with the megazord and dragonzord. I had faith in Bandai that they would improve in the legacy toy line for the zords. The tigerzord is alright no real issues with him at all. The other four zords are all right on their own. The issue is the red dragon in warrior mode the legs are way to loose which cause problems. The leaning which can cause an arm to fall off and it could fall down if left that way for a while mine did not but I felt it could. I don't think I be buying anymore legacy zords Bandai drop the ball in some way with each one. I also feel why put any die cast if it going to cause problems. Finally the cost that I paid for this it just not worth $200.00. The most it should cost is $130.00 and that my honest opinion. |

I got the Legacy Thunder Megazord today and here are my initial impressions:
+ Show Accurate! + Paint and sculpt over stickers!!! + The dragon mode of Ryuuseio/Red Dragon is amazing!! + Articulated head and the sword rocks! - Unless you are a die hard Dairanger fan like me who must own it now, don't pay $200 for this. He is NOT worth it at that price. $150 yes, but $200 no. - Ryuuseio/Red Dragon has no knee articulation anymore. - The completed Megazord form leans over when you move his arms outward due to the die cast on the lion arms. - The piece that flips over on the dragon form's body does not lock into anything, so if the joint ever gets loose, it will just be hanging down.
